Read Edit View history 因果 yīnguǒ karma Origin Definitions Defs Strokes Stroke Words Sentences Sents 因果 yīnguǒ karma noun the Buddhist principle of spiritual cause and effect or retribution 他相信因果报应,因此为人非常厚道。 tā xiāngxìn yīnguǒ bàoyìng, yīncǐ wéirén fēicháng hòudao. He believes in karma, so he is a very kind person. causality noun the principle of or relationship between cause and effect 这两件事之间存在着必然的因果关系。 zhè liǎng jiàn shì zhījiān cúnzài zhe bìrán de yīnguǒ guānxi. There is an inevitable causal relationship between these two things.
